ホームページ >ウェブフロントエンド >jsチュートリアル >jQuery html() とその他のメソッドの概要_jquery

jQuery html() とその他のメソッドの概要_jquery

WBOY
WBOYオリジナル
2016-05-16 18:41:271140ブラウズ

入力ボックスなどの特定の要素の値を取得するには、$('#test').val();

$('#test') をよく使用します。これについては説明しません。これはとにかくIDテストで要素を取得するだけです。

$('#test').val()、つまり値を取得します。一般的に、FORM で使用できる要素はすべて .val() を使用して値を取得できます。 input、textarea、select などとして、 .val() を使用して現在の値

を取得でき、 .val('aa') は要素 $('# の値を設定します)。 test ').val('aa')。これは、test 要素の値を aa に設定するのと同じです。

このような使用法は他に 2 つあります: .html()、.text()。これら 2 つの使用法は、通常、div 要素とspan 要素で使用され、これら 2 つの要素に値が割り当てられ、取得されます。 。

.html() は以前の .innerHTML、.html('test') を置き換え、 .innerHTML = 'test' を置き換えます。

これらの同様の簡略化された記述方法により、よりスムーズに感じられます。実際の運用では。

これらのメソッドはすべて、メソッド名にパラメータを直接追加することで値を割り当て、取得します。 $('#test').attr('name') など、2 番目のパラメーターを通じて取得される値もいくつかあります (明確ではありません)。その場合、戻り値はその属性名に含まれます。 $('#test').attr('id','test2') は、テスト要素の名前を test2 に設定するのと同じで、値が取得されるときの名前は test2 になります。

それはわかりにくいですね。 。 。 。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。